Job Summary
Operate heavy equipment including tandem dump trucks, loaders, and tractors for road and bridge maintenance, construction, and material handling. Perform manual tasks such as loading materials, installing culverts, repairing drainage, building fences, and pouring concrete. Execute snow removal, brush cutting, and roadway hazard cleanup while acting as a flag person. Conduct minor vehicle maintenance, welding, and general grounds work including lawn care and tree removal. Accurately complete paperwork tracking time and material usage. Maintain a professional demeanor when serving county residents and the public. Requires a Class A Kansas CDL and one year of truck driving experience. Full-time regular attendance is essential.
